BENTON HARBOR, Mich., (July 1, 2021) – The Women's Business Center (WBC) at Cornerstone Alliance is requesting submissions of Request for Proposal (RFP) and Request for Quote (RFQ) from local subject matter experts to instruct/facilitate classes in business related topics. Submissions will be accepted through July 23, 2021.

The WBC provides one-on-one business counseling, technical assistance and trainings for women, men, minorities, veterans and low-income individuals in Berrien, Cass, and Van Buren Counties. As such, the WBC promotes and assists in advancing inclusive entrepreneurship and self-sufficiency opportunities.

Each year, the WBC hires Independent Contractors (individuals and/or organizations) from the community to provide unique programming that supports and educates entrepreneurs on such topics as marketing, business finance, taxation and law, human resources, etc..

"The WBC's mission is to help provide access to opportunity for small businesses, with an emphasis on firms owned by diverse groups in Southwest Michigan," said Brandon Campbell, the WBC Director. "Accepting RFPs and RFQs is a new initiative that shows just how committed the WBC is to being inclusive and helping local business. This will give area entrepreneurs a chance to be considered for contract work and can lead to business growth."
